Haryana CM Nayab Singh Saini Graces ‘Utkarsh 2026’ at GNK Group of Institutions
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terWhatsappTelegramEmail

CM was excited to meet Students who Got Placements, Scholarships for Academics Performances

Yamunanagar : The ‘Utkarsh 2026′ event, organized by GNK Group of Institutions in collaboration with Jamna Auto Industries Ltd was held recently  at Guru Nanak Khalsa College in Yamunanagar, Haryana.

The celebration was attended by notable dignitaries, including the Chief Minister of Haryana, Nayab Singh Saini, who praised the initiative for promoting student achievements and advancing education, employability, sports, women’s empowerment, and social welfare through corporate social responsibility (CSR) efforts. During his address, the Chief Minister emphasized the importance of providing quality education and industry-relevant skills to empower youth, thereby contributing to a self-reliant Haryana. He acknowledged the holistic development fostered by GNK Group of Institutions, which aligns with the teachings of Sh. Guru Nanak Dev ji, assuring parents of their children’s well-being in the institution’s care. The event celebrated the theme of progress and excellence, recognizing students who excelled academically, achieved placements, and succeeded in sports. A significant aspect of the ceremony was the recognition of community welfare initiatives under Jamna Auto Industries’ CSR program. The Chief Minister honored students who secured placements, awarded scholarships for academic excellence, and recognized sports achievers. Additionally, the event highlighted women’s empowerment by distributing sewing machines to trained women, bicycles to girls to promote education, and mobile devices to enhance digital learning opportunities. Prof. (Dr.) Peer G. N. Suhail, Group CEO of GNK Group of Institutions, articulated that ‘Utkarsh’ serves as a platform for recognizing hard work and reinforcing the commitment to integrating education with skill development and social responsibility. The event concluded with a vote of thanks from S. Randeep Singh Johar, expressing gratitude to all participants and stakeholders for their contributions to the success of ‘Utkarsh 2026.’ This event underscored the collaborative efforts of GNK Group of Institutions and Jamna Auto Industries Ltd. in fostering academic excellence, skill development, and community welfare.
